Westpac Bank  Systems are Sound...'Yeah Right'

After the debacle of one customer who found $10 million in their account, then left New Zealand with a large portion of the accidental deposit, one found over $9 billion recorded in a account, then learns by the way of National News the worker who had been with the bank for thirty years making one mistake ( the decimal point in the $10.million case) was fired unjustly.

In a supermarket a woman was unable to purchase her groceries (her card declined) puzzled she discovered her account by error of the bank had been overdrawn by approx $1 million, so had to wait for days without her goods whilst the bank fixed things.

Westpak announces to the Nation their processes are all in place and there is nothing wrong with their system.

But wait there is more!!! A few days ago the recent discovery is over 3000 customers Westpac Credit Cards have been double dipped by the bank. So if one bought $50 of fuel, the bank deducted $100 from the persons credit card. That’s the tip of the iceberg.

Apart from mistakes in automatic payments penalizing the customer for example $85 dollars of failed fees out of $100 pay. Due to a simple customer error unaware, no notification for month on discovery simply told look at internet. Not all look at internet. It appears with Westpac the attitude is like ” if you buy a car, then learn to be a mechanic”

Negligence, greed , stupidty Westpac has a lot of simple learning to do. Go back to basics and service, it is a disgrace and it is your money. Perhaps people should use banks as little as possible and deal with cash instead.
